
Fourier Transform Infrared (FTIR) Spectroscopy
Model Name: FTIR-4X
Manufacturer: JASCO International Co. Ltd., Japan
About the FTIR Facility
The JASCO FTIR-4X is a high-performance Fourier Transform Infrared spectrometer designed for precise qualitative and quantitative characterization of molecular structures across a wide spectral range. Engineered with a superior signal-to-noise ratio of 35000:1 and integrated with a temperature-controlled DLATGS detector, the system ensures exceptional analytical stability and reproducibility. The FTIR-4X is ideally suited for routine and research-grade analysis of powders, thin films, polymers, ceramics, liquids, and other solid-state materials (excluding gases). Its robust optical design and sealed interferometer architecture provide long-term operational reliability in demanding laboratory environments.
Salient Features
- Broad spectral coverage: 7800–350 cm⁻¹
- High spectral resolution: Selectable resolutions of 0.4, 0.5, 1, 2, 4, 8, and 16 cm⁻¹
- High sensitivity: 35000:1 signal-to-noise ratio
- Advanced measurement modes: Absorbance (Abs), Transmittance (%T), and Reflectance (%R)
- ATR capability: Equipped with ATR PRO 4X single-reflection accessory
- Wide-band sampling: Diamond crystal kit (PKS-D1F) for robust, universal sample analysis
- Detection system: Standard DLATGS detector with Peltier temperature stabilization
- Optical components: Ge-coated KBr beamsplitter for optimized IR throughput
- Durable design: Sealed interferometer with KRS-5 window to prevent moisture and particulate contamination
